Here’s the scoop: the Torano family has this super top secret book of blends that dates all the way back to 1982. Inside, they have top secret formulas and theories, from blends of times past to future concepts that haven’t seen the light of day. Well, most recently, they tapped into this treasure trove of ideas and released Vault Blend A-008, which turned out to be a huge success.
Torano Vault D-042 was originally concocted based on a rare and flavorful Pennsylvania Broadleaf. Anxious to incorporate this leaf, but not sure where to utilize it, they stuck the idea in their book ‘o treasures. Now, it’s here and well worth the wait. Vault D-042 is dressed in a flawless Ecuadorian Habano wrapper, with a blend of Nicaraguan and Pennsylvania Broadleaf long-fillers. The overall experience is both spicy and sweet, coating the palate with a fantastic array of well-balanced flavors of coffee and tobacco. The overall construction of this full-bodied gem is exceptional. Take a peek inside the Torano family blend bible with Vault D-042.
Torano Vault D-042 received a well-deserved 91-rating noting: "The wrapper of this oily torpedo is dark and smooth. An underlying nuttiness becomes sweeter, leaving light impressions of cinnamon and chocolate on the palate."
